Patagonia Adventure Tour Overview:
This is a two-week trip covering the best of Patagonia. Since going to Patagonia is normally expensive, we are trying to do this on a budget, by staying at hostels, camping and taking local transport. We will visit the following places destinations: El Chalten, Ushuaia, Torres del Paine National Park, Moreno Glacier, [...]
